Description
Product features:
- Long range> 40 km depending on antennas and GCS configuration
- 2 x u.FL RF connectors, collectively switchable
- Transmit power 1 W (+ 30 dBM),
- Low-pass filter transmission,
- > 15dB low noise amplifier, high IP3,
- RX SAW filter,
- All I / O are ESD protected and filtered
- Reimplemented SiK and Multipoint SiK software, field upgradeable, easy to configure,
- Small, light
- License in Europe and India
Interfaces:
- RF: 2 x u.FL RF connectors,
- Serial: TTL logic level (+ 3.3v),
- Power: + 5V, ~ 800mA max. Peak (at maximum transmit power),
- GPIO: 6 general-purpose IOs (with Digital support).
Technical Specifications:
Frequency range | 865- 867 MHz |
Output power | 1 W (+ 30 dBm), controlled in 1 dB steps (+/- 1 dB @ = 20 dBm typical |
The speed of data transmission in the air network | 12, 56, 64, 100, 125, 200, 224, 500, 750 kbit / s (user settable, default 64 kbit)* |
UART data rate | 1200, 2400, 4800, 9600, 19200, 38400, 57600, 115200, 230400, 460800, 1M bodów (user settable, default 57600)* |
Reception sensitivity | greater than 111 dBm for 12 kbps, 105 for 64 kbps, 98 for 200 kbps |
Mounting | 3 x M2.5 screws, 3 x soldering points to the pins |
Rated power | rated +5 V, (min. +3.5 V, max. +5.5 V), peak ~ 800 mA at maximum power |
Working temperature | from -40 to + 85 ° C |
Dimensions | 25 x 33 x 10.4mm (including RF shield, heat sink and connector terminals) |
Weight | 10 g |
* the values are correct for version 3.16 of the SiK software
Software / GCS Support:
The software solution is an open source program called “SiK”. It has been reimplemented to match the new processor architecture available on the 32-bit ARM processor core. Bootloader and interface are available for further development and modem firmware upgrade via serial port.
Most parameters are configurable via AT commands, e.g. baud rate (air / uart), frequency band, power levels.
Integrated configuration support for RFD868 radios is supported by APM Planner.
The modem is intended for system integrators who will integrate the modem into their own product designs and prototypes. The user is responsible for compliance with local regulations regarding radio transmitters.
